Role of Aspergillus fumigatus in Triggering Protease-Activated Receptor-2 in Airway Epithelial Cells and Skewing the Cells toward a T-helper 2 Bias
Aspergillus fumigatus (AF) infection and sensitization are common and promote Th2 disease in individuals with asthma.
